The image shows a multiplication chart from 1 to 15. Since no specific problem was asked, I will demonstrate how to use the chart by solving a sample multiplication problem:
What is 7 × 12?
---
Step-by-Step Reasoning:
1.
Understand the chart:
This chart helps you multiply any two numbers from 1 to 15.
The top row (horizontal) shows numbers 1 through 15.
The left column (vertical) also shows numbers 1 through 15.
Where a row and column meet, you find the product (result) of those two numbers.
2.
Find the row for 7:
Look at the left side of the chart. Find the row labeled “7”.
3.
Find the column for 12:
Look at the top of the chart. Find the column labeled “12”.
4.
Find where they meet:
Go across the row for 7 and down the column for 12 until you find the cell where they cross.
That cell contains the number
84.
5.
Verify:
You can double-check by multiplying:
7 × 12 = 84 → Correct!
---
Final Answer:
84
